Types of Actuated Valves

Actuated valves play a crucial role in automated systems, offering precise control over fluid flow in various applications. One common type is the ball valve, known for its reliable sealing and low maintenance requirements. These valves are ideal for on/off control and are often used in industries such as oil and gas, water treatment, and chemical processing.

Another popular choice is the butterfly valve, characterized by its compact design and quick operation. Butterfly valves are frequently used in large-scale pipelines due to their efficient flow control capabilities. With a simple yet effective mechanism, these valves are suitable for handling a wide range of media, making them versatile options for diverse industrial settings.

Gate valves are also commonly actuated to regulate the flow of fluids in systems where a tight seal is essential. These valves provide bi-directional shut-off and are capable of handling high-pressure applications. Gate valves are reliable choices for controlling the flow of liquids or gases in industries such as power generation, wastewater treatment, and pharmaceutical manufacturing.

Benefits of Using Actuated Valves

When it comes to efficiency in industrial processes, actuated valves play a crucial role in ensuring seamless automation. These valves provide precise control over the flow of liquids or gases, allowing for accurate regulation of processes. By integrating actuated valves into systems, businesses can achieve increased productivity and operational reliability.

One major benefit of actuated valves is enhanced safety. With the ability to be controlled remotely or automatically, these valves minimize the need for manual intervention in potentially hazardous environments. This not only reduces the risk of accidents but also improves overall workplace safety for personnel operating in industrial settings.

Applications of Actuated Valves

Actuated valves are utilized in a wide range of applications across several industries. In the oil and gas sector, these valves are crucial for controlling the flow of various fluids such as crude oil, natural gas, and water within pipelines and processing facilities. Actuated valves play a vital role in ensuring efficient and safe operations in this demanding environment.

In the pharmaceutical industry, actuated valves are commonly used in manufacturing processes to regulate the flow of liquids, gases, and steam. The precise control offered by these valves is essential in maintaining the quality and purity of pharmaceutical products. By automating the valve operation, pharmaceutical companies can enhance efficiency and compliance with industry regulations.

Another significant application of actuated valves is in the water treatment and wastewater management sector. These valves are essential for controlling the flow of water, chemicals, and other fluids in treatment plants and distribution systems. Actuated valves help optimize the treatment process, improve system performance, and enhance overall operational reliability in ensuring access to clean and safe water resources.
